Eggplant and Chicken Kebab Recipe

Ingredients with Measurements:
- 1 large eggplant, cut into 1-inch cubes
- 2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into 1-inch cubes
- 1 red onion, cut into 1-inch pieces
- 1 red bell pepper, cut into 1-inch pieces
- 1/4 cup olive oil
- 2 tablespoons lemon juice
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on ground cumin
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- Wooden skewers, soaked in water for at least 30 minutes

Special equipment needed:
- Grill or grill pan

Step-by-step instructions:
1. In a large bowl, whisk together olive oil, lemon juice, garlic, cumin, paprika, salt, and pepper.
2. Add eggplant, chicken, onion, and bell pepper to the bowl and toss to coat.
3. Thread the chicken, eggplant, onion, and bell pepper onto the soaked wooden skewers, alternating between the ingredients.
4. Preheat the grill or grill pan to medium-high heat.
5. Grill the skewers for 10-12 minutes, turning occasionally, until the chicken is cooked through and the vegetables are tender.
6. Remove from the grill and let rest for 5 minutes before serving.


Time:
Preparation time: 20 minutes
Cooking time: 10-12 minutes
Temperature:
Grill or grill pan preheated to medium-high heat
Serving size:
Makes 4 servings

Substitutions for ingredients:
- You can substitute chicken with tofu or shrimp for a vegetarian or pescatarian version of this recipe.
- You can use zucchini or squash instead of eggplant.

Variations:
- Add cherry tomatoes or mushrooms to the skewers for extra flavor.
- Serve with tzatziki sauce or hummus for dipping.

Tips and tricks:
- Soak the wooden skewers in water for at least 30 minutes to prevent them from burning on the grill.
- Cut the chicken and vegetables into similar-sized pieces to ensure even cooking.
- Don't overcrowd the skewers, leave some space between the ingredients for even cooking.

Troubleshooting advice:
- If the chicken is cooking too quickly, move it to a cooler part of the grill or reduce the heat.
- If the vegetables are not cooking evenly, cut them into smaller pieces.

Food safety advice:
- Make sure the chicken is cooked to an internal temperature of 165°F.
- Wash your hands and all surfaces that come into contact with raw chicken.
